英语六级单词记忆方法分层记忆法任何一个单词都包含音标、词形、意义和用法这四个基本方面,即大家熟知的“音、形、义、用”。
但实际上,在四六级考试中,并非每个单词都要将这四个层面全部掌握。
单词的掌握程度和要求因题型而异。
在备考复习时一定要注意,如果该单词是在听力中出现的生词,除了记住单词的汉语意义,首先应记住发音;如果该单词是在阅读部分出现的生词,可以只记中英对应的汉语意思;同理,如果是在翻译和作文的参考文章中出现,这些词汇可以不记音标,但其拼写、汉语意思、词性和用法,则一定要牢记。
词根词缀法根据英语构词法,拥有相同词根不同词缀的词汇,意义上存在一定的联系,如fold(合住),unfold(打开),form(形式),uniform(统一的)等等。
通过词根、词缀进行联想记忆,能够起到事半功倍的效果。
记忆词汇时,结合词根词缀的不同含义,理解和记忆起来简单多了。
相信根据词根、词缀去在阅读中猜测词义,稍微结合上下文,阅读也会更加轻松一点。
熟悉近义词四六级考试中,出现生词最多的要数阅读和听力。
在课程中老师也反复提醒大家要对真题进行消化、吸收。
实际上,听力和阅读的答案出处句和正确选项,意义上往往构成同义替换。
而这些同义替换的词或短语,不仅解题的关键所在,也是是近义词、反义词精确积累的最好原料。

2022上半年英语四六级第⼆次考试时间9⽉⼏号考试部分地区四六级考试延期或分批次考试,2022年上半年全国⼤学英语四、六级考试9⽉也会有⼀次考试。
上半年第⼀次笔试已结束;第⼆次考试时间,笔试为9⽉17⽇。
12022上半年英语四六级第⼆次考试时间具体安排9⽉四六级⼝试时间:9⽉3⽇-9⽉4⽇;9⽉英语四级笔试时间:9⽉17⽇9:00-11:20;9⽉六级笔试时间:9⽉17⽇15:00-17:25。
2022年6⽉的四六级考试已经结束,⼀般来说,四六级考试每年举⾏两次,上半年6⽉中上旬举⾏,下半年12⽉中上旬举⾏。
但是2022年上半年四六级考试由于疫情分两批进⾏,6⽉批次考试已经结束,9⽉批次考试时间如上。
同时需要注意的是,9⽉四六级考试不再重新报名,报名信息以2022上半年CET报名为准,同⼀考⽣同⼀科⽬仅能参加⼀次考试。

2020年9月英语六级作文预测_大学英语四六级作文押题a;2020年9月英语六级考试不到一个月!现在的时事热点总结的写作话题有哪些? 今天整理了2020年9月英语六级作文预测,大家一起来看看吧!2020年9月英语六级作文预测1垃圾分类的好处Nowadays, every city produces a large number of garbage every day, whichhas become a serious problem that worries the government. To solve this problem,I think we citizens can make great contribution by rubbish classification.To begin with, classifying rubbish enables to reduce the amount of rubbishand environmental pollution. In addition, it’s a scientific management way todeal with the city rubbish. Finally, recycling resources helps to improve thequality of living environment.In order to implement the rubbish classification, I hope our government cantake some effective actions. For example, the dustbin should be marked withrecyclable waste and non-recyclable waste. Besides, the knowledge aboutdifferentkinds of rubbish should be well popularized.2020年9月英语六级作文预测2如何选择职业Every individual faces the problem of choosing an occupation aftergraduating from university, which is of great importance in one’s whole life.
